DOWN-REGULATION OF RAF-1 KINASE IS ASSOCIATED WITH PACLITAXEL RESISTANCE IN HUMAN BREAST CANCER MCF-7/ADR CELLS

Abstract

Experiments were carried out to determine the role of Raf-1 kinase in the development of drug resistance and apoptosis induced by paclitaxel. In the present study, paclitaxel sensitivity, Raf-1 activity and MAPKs activation were compared in 2 cell lines: parental human breast cancer cells and its drug resistant variant (MCF-7/Adr) cells.(omitted)
